The square root of the given algebraic expression [tex]64y^{16}[/tex] is [tex]\bold{8y^8}[/tex]

What is an algebraic expression?

"It is a mathematical statement which consists of numbers, variables and mathematical operations."

For given question,

We have been given an algebraic expression [tex]64y^{16}[/tex]

We need to find the square root of given algebraic expression.

[tex]\Rightarrow \sqrt{ 64y^{16}}\\\\= \sqrt{ 64\times y^{16}} \\\\=\sqrt{64} \times \sqrt{y^{16}} \\\\=8\times (y^{16})^{\frac{1}{2} }\\\\=8\times y^{\frac{16}{2} }\\\\= 8\times y^8[/tex]

Therefore, the square root of the given algebraic expression [tex]64y^{16}[/tex] is [tex]\bold{8y^8}[/tex]
